Prior to that, Zuiken Kawamura, a civil engineer at that time, conducted Yodo River and Yamato River improvement projects between 1684 and 1687. The connection between his projects and the Yamato River replacement project remains as an unknown point to be clarified. From this viewpoint, in this paper the shapes of the Kyuhoji River (former Yamato River) and the Tamakushi River are revealed, according to historical relict information and geotechnical investigations.
